Ingredients

Wheat flour (wheat flour, calcium carbonate, folic acid, iron, niacin, thiamin), salted butter (32%) (butter (milk), salt), sugar, dark chocolate chips (4%) (sugar, cocoa mass, cocoa butter, emulsifier (soya lecithin), flavouring), salt, raising agent (ammonium hydrogen carbonate)Dark Chocolate contains cocoa solids 39% minimumFairtrade cocoa may be mixed with non-certified cocoa , on a mass balance basis. Visit info.fairtrade.net/sourcing Allergy AdviceFor allergens, including cereals containing gluten, see ingredients in bold. May contain: nuts.
